1. Overview of Do Son

Do Son, a coastal district of Hai Phong city, is located about 20 km southeast of the city center and approximately 120 km from Hanoi. It has long been a familiar destination for both domestic and international tourists. Featuring pristine beaches, scenic landscapes, and fresh air, Do Son is the ideal place for visitors to enjoy a relaxing vacation.

2. Best time to visit Do Son

There are two ideal times during the year for visitors to come and fully experience the beauty of Do Son:
From April to October: This is the summer period when the weather is cool and the sea water is clear, perfect for those who want a beach vacation and wish to relax in the fresh air of Do Son. The expansive beaches with gentle waters offer a fantastic relaxing experience.
The beginning of the year (from January to March): This is the festival season in Do Son and other parts of Hai Phong. Continuous, distinctive cultural activities take place, showcasing the rich folk culture and local traditions, creating an exciting and vibrant atmosphere for tourists. It is also a great time to explore the unique cultural values of this region.

3. Popular attractions in Do Son

3.1. Do Son beach

Visiting Do Son without swimming at the beach would be a huge miss. With three distinctive bathing areas, each with its own characteristics, they cater to various needs and preferences of tourists.
Area 1: This area is home to many seafood restaurants, attracting a large number of visitors who want to taste local specialties. However, the beach here has many submerged rocks, and the waves are quite strong, making it unsuitable for swimming. Therefore, Area 1 is ideal for those who want to enjoy the local cuisine, but for swimming, visitors need to pay attention to safety.

Area 2: This is the most crowded and popular area for tourists who want to swim and have fun. The waves here are not too strong, and the water is clear, making it very safe for swimming. This is also where visitors can participate in water sports such as windsurfing, jet skiing, or paragliding. Area 2 is the vibrant center of Do Son.
Area 3: Located further from the center of the tourist area, Area 3 still retains its natural beauty with fewer services. However, if you love tranquility and a less crowded beach atmosphere, this is the perfect spot to enjoy the fresh air, away from the hustle and bustle of the busier areas.
In addition to the swimming areas, Do Son is also known for its water sports activities, attracting many young people. Activities like paragliding (500,000 VND per flight) and jet skiing (50,000 VND per minute) offer not only thrilling and adventurous moments but also a chance to admire the stunning scenery of Do Son from above. These experiences will certainly satisfy those who love novelty and challenges.

3.4. Bao Dai King’s Pavilion

The Bao Dai King’s Pavilion, located at the peak of Vung Cao Hill in Do Son, Hai Phong, is an architectural masterpiece with a distinct French style, built in 1928. It is the only royal residence of the Nguyen Dynasty in the North, gifted by the Governor-General of Indochina, Pafquiere, to King Bao Dai in 1932 after his return to Vietnam. The pavilion spans 1,000m², offering stunning views and a peaceful environment. Today, it is a popular destination that attracts tens of thousands of visitors each year.

Visitors can experience exciting activities such as wearing royal robes, sitting on the throne for photos, sleeping in the rooms of princes and princesses, and enjoying royal Hue cuisine. The Bao Dai King’s Pavilion is not only a historical heritage site but also an essential part of the journey to explore Do Son.

3.5. Ba De temple

At the foot of Doc Mountain in Do Son, there is an ancient temple dedicated to Ba De, also known as the wife of Lord Trinh. The legend says that in the 18th century, Lord Trinh Doanh met and fell in love with a young girl from a fishing village named Thi Huong. When he returned to Thang Long, he was too busy with state affairs to marry her, but Thi Huong became pregnant. According to local customs, she was harshly punished and drowned in the sea.

With her unjust fate unresolved, her spirit manifested to help fishermen in times of peril. To honor her sacrifices, the people of Do Son built a temple for Ba De at the foot of Doc Mountain, making it a sacred spiritual site in the area.

3.6. Do Son buffalo fighting festival

The Do Son Buffalo Fighting Festival, which dates back to the 18th century, is an event held to pray for prosperity and happiness for the local people. Initially, this festival was associated with the worship of water deities and sacrifices, reflecting the beliefs of the settlers in this region.
In addition to the spiritual aspect, the festival also showcases the martial spirit of the people of Do Son through exciting buffalo fights. The qualifying rounds begin in June, and the final match takes place on the 9th day of the 8th lunar month, attracting thousands of spectators to watch and cheer.

3.7. The Unnumbered Pier

The Unnumbered Pier (K15) located at the foot of Nghinh Phong Hill, Area 3, Do Son, was once the departure point for the unnumbered ships that carried goods and weapons to support the southern battlefield during the Vietnam War. This site marks the silent victories that contributed significantly to the national independence struggle.

With its immense historical value, K15 Pier has been recognized as a national historical site by the Ministry of Culture, Sports, and Tourism. Though only the timeworn concrete pillars remain, the pier still attracts visitors who come to learn about the history and enjoy the pristine beauty of the area. It is also an ideal spot to watch the sunset while enjoying the combination of historical significance and natural beauty.

3.8. Tuong Long pagoda

Tuong Long Pagoda, located in Van Son Ward, Do Son, is not only a well-known spiritual tourism destination but also a place that preserves valuable relics from the Ly and Tran Dynasties. Covering an area of approximately 2,000m², this pagoda is one of the distinctive cultural landmarks of the coastal region.
The highlight of the pagoda is the Tuong Long Tower, also known as Do Son Tower, a magnificent and impressive architectural structure. 4.2. Hai Phong spicy bread

Hai Phong spicy bread, although small—about the size of two fingers—makes a strong impression with its unique taste. Inside each bread is only one topping: rich and flavorful pate that is delicious without being greasy. Biting into it, you will immediately feel the crispiness of the bread combined with the spicy, savory dipping sauce, creating an unforgettable culinary experience.

4.4. Hai Phong red jellyfish

Although no one knows exactly when Hai Phong red jellyfish first appeared, it has now become a famous specialty that every local is familiar with. Particularly in recent years, red jellyfish has “taken off” in Hanoi, attracting the attention of food lovers, causing many enthusiasts to “hunt” for it.
However, this dish has a special feature: it is only available seasonally, from April to June each year. Therefore, if you miss the chance to enjoy red jellyfish in the summer, you’ll have to wait until next year to taste it. This is one reason why Hai Phong red jellyfish has become a beloved specialty and a signature summer dish, making diners always eagerly await its return.

4.5. Hai Phong crab noodle soup

Hai Phong crab noodle soup has long been one of the city’s standout specialties, known for its perfect combination of fresh ingredients. A bowl of crab noodle soup typically includes sweet, fragrant river crabs, flavorful cha la lot, fresh prawn, crispy fried onions, all immersed in a rich broth that delivers an unforgettable flavor.
